一、前言
在平时使用电脑的时候,出现了故障或者系统问题时,都选择重装系统,这个方法的确是很好,但是重新安装win10是比较浪费时间,而且Windows的个性化设置都很麻烦,这时候就可以用重置系统来解决这些问题,重置系统后,会保留个人文件以及设置,大幅度降低了时间消耗,但是一些自己在重装系统后,重置功能出现问题,比如找不到恢复环境.
二、分析
- 这是因为第三方或者用户再自行安装系统时精简或者删除了系统盘下的Recovery文件夹,只需在镜像包中提取winre文件并放在Recovery文件夹下即可
三、步骤
- 打开“命令提示符(管理员)”。输入reagentc /info命令,回车即可查看恢复环境配置信息,如果电脑配置了恢复环境,在Windows RE位置后面是可以看到WinRE映像存放位置的。
对于已配置恢复环境但未能正常加载,一般只需要先将其禁用再启用即可解决
reagentc /disable #禁用 reagentc /enable #启动
- 如果运行reagentc /info后,Windows RE位置显示为空,这说明恢复环境已丢失,此时当我们运行reagentc /enable启用恢复环境的时候就会出现未找到Windows RE映像的提示。这个时候就需要自己重新配置一下Windows恢复环境(WinRE)了
四、准备工具(软件和镜像我已经打包到网盘,下方添加公众号拿链接)
- 7-zip
- win10原版镜像 我用的是官方的1903版本
五、重建步骤
1.第一步,提取文件
- 打开c盘,点击顶部查看—选项—查看,在隐藏受保护的操作系统文件前面取消勾选,然后再选择显示隐藏的文件,保存。
- 在C盘中寻找Recovery文件夹,选中打开,如果没有,可以创建个文件夹起名为Recovery。
- 在 Recovery 中创建WindowsRE文件夹,有些可能有这个文件夹,如果有的话,就将WindowsRE里面的所有文件全部删掉。
- 用7-zip把镜像打开找到install.win提取WinRE.wim和ReAgent.xml,文件位于install.win镜像下
windows/system32/recovery
中install.wim
中,可以使用7z文件压缩工具直接提取并复制到C:\Recovery\WindowsRE下 - 拷贝Windows\System32\boot.sdi到C:\Recovery\WindowsRE中
- 即C:\Recovery\WindowsRE中存在
WinRE.wim
,ReAgent.xml
,boot.sdi
三个文件
2.定位恢复映像位置 - win+x调出菜单后选择windows powershell(管理员
依次运行下列命令
reagentc /info gentc /setreimage /path C:\Recovery\WindowsRE reagentc /enable
3.补充
- 配置完成后运行上面代码就结束了,但是如果运行
reagentc /enable
后出现REAGENTC.EXE: 无法更新引导配置数据
就需要删除C:\Windows\system32\recovery
目录下的ReAgent.xml
文件。然后在运行上面的代码即可